- 律【りつ】
noun:
- law (esp. ancient East Asian criminal code); regulation
- vinaya (rules for the monastic community) - Buddhism term
- Ritsu (school of Buddhism) - abbreviation ➜ 律宗
- lushi (style of Chinese poem) - abbreviation ➜ 律詩
- (musical) pitch - also りち
- six odd-numbered notes of the ancient chromatic scale ➜ 十二律・呂
- Japanese seven-tone gagaku scale, similar to Dorian mode (corresponding to: re, mi, fa, so, la, ti, do) - abbreviation ➜ 律旋
noun / suffix noun / counter:
- (in traditional Eastern music) step (corresponding to a Western semitone)

- ひさし《庇・廂》
noun:
- eaves (of roof)
- narrow aisle surrounding the core of a temple building - Architecture term
- visor (of a cap); brim; peak
- classic Japanese women's low pompadour hairstyle - abbreviation ➜ 庇髪
- 銀葉【ぎんよう】
noun:
- thin sheet of silver; silver foil; silverleaf
- censer; incense burner made of a sheet of mica hemmed by silver and placed on charcoal embers, used in incense-smelling ceremony ➜ 香道【こうどう】
- Japanese mountain ash (Sorbus japonica); Japanese whitebeam ➜ 裏白の木【うらじろのき】

- 八寸【はっすん】
noun:
- distance of eight sun (approx. 24 cm)
- dish or tray of this size (esp. used in kaiseki cuisine to serve several kinds of delicacies); food served in such a dish
- var. of thick, traditional Japanese paper
